mesa/.gitlab-ci
Eric Engestrom 35307aa9b9 ci: use mold to build deqp
deqp is probably the biggest thing that we're building (definitely in
size of binary linked), so it's also the one that benefits the most from
using mold for linking.

Signed-off-by: Eric Engestrom <eric@igalia.com>
Part-of: <https://gitlab.freedesktop.org/mesa/mesa/-/merge_requests/24490>
2023-08-04 16:47:11 +00:00
..
b2c ci/b2c: allow not specifying a reboot condition 2023-04-21 09:45:18 +00:00
bare-metal ci: reduce bare-metal retries of poe_run to only 3 attempts 2023-08-02 11:23:44 +00:00
build ci: Testing -D shared-glapi=disabled with debian-clang-release 2023-06-27 20:25:09 +00:00
common ci/kdl: remove extra-verbose ls command 2023-07-27 18:31:53 +03:00
container ci: use mold to build deqp 2023-08-04 16:47:11 +00:00
fossils ci: enable shellcheck on whole .gitlab-ci 2023-05-25 16:06:53 +02:00
lava Integrate ci-kdl in the building process and launch process. 2023-07-20 12:04:41 +00:00
meson ci: explicitely state BUILDTYPE 2023-06-10 01:30:12 +02:00
piglit ci/traces: switch from xvfb to Weston XWayland 2023-07-10 19:57:45 +00:00
test ci: add a 10min job timeout to formatting checks 2023-08-02 10:28:07 +00:00
tests ci/lava: Hide JWT block during YAML dump 2023-05-19 14:45:17 +00:00
valve ci: enable shellcheck on whole .gitlab-ci 2023-05-25 16:06:53 +02:00
vkd3d-proton ci: enable shellcheck on whole .gitlab-ci 2023-05-25 16:06:53 +02:00
windows CI/windows: Update headers and Agility redist to 1.711.3-preview 2023-06-27 23:16:37 +00:00
all-skips.txt ci/piglit: Add some common piglit skips for Mesa CI's testing of glx. 2023-01-24 00:13:02 +00:00
bin ci: move the CI handling scripts into bin/ci 2022-12-19 16:36:19 +01:00
cross-xfail-ppc64el ci: update xfails for ppc64le and s390x 2021-03-23 14:01:49 +00:00
cross-xfail-s390x llvmpipe: Use lp_build_round_arch on IBM Z (s390x) 2021-11-23 17:49:02 +00:00
crosvm-init.sh ci: enable shellcheck on whole .gitlab-ci 2023-05-25 16:06:53 +02:00
crosvm-runner.sh ci: enable shellcheck on whole .gitlab-ci 2023-05-25 16:06:53 +02:00
cuttlefish-runner.sh ci/android: remove the artifact file just as we unpack it 2023-06-10 01:31:17 +02:00
deqp-runner.sh ci/anv: Add testing of the GLES CTS using ANGLE on TGL. 2023-07-06 23:12:30 +00:00
docs docs: Move the current CI .rst doc to docs/ci/ and link to it from .gitlab-ci. 2020-07-08 20:13:11 +00:00
download-git-cache.sh ci: include some timing information in the git cache download script 2023-08-03 18:44:44 +00:00
farm-rules.yml Revert "ci/farms: always compare the code against main repository" 2023-07-26 20:59:57 +03:00
fossilize-runner.sh ci/amd: move AMD-specific LD_PRELOAD to AMD config 2023-05-26 09:34:53 +00:00
fossils.yml gitlab-ci: add parallel-rdp fossils 2020-06-25 08:03:09 +02:00
gbm-skips.txt ci/piglit: Exclude swapbuffers front-readback tests with PIGLIT_PLATFORM=gbm. 2023-01-24 00:13:03 +00:00
gtest-runner.sh ci: enable shellcheck on whole .gitlab-ci 2023-05-25 16:06:53 +02:00
image-tags.yml ci: use mold to build deqp 2023-08-04 16:47:11 +00:00
prepare-artifacts.sh ci: rename MINIO to S3 2023-06-10 01:31:16 +02:00
report-flakes.py ci: Add known-flake handling for the IRC flake reports 2021-06-01 20:31:00 +00:00
run-shader-db.sh ci: implement unified sections 2023-03-01 12:02:24 +00:00
run-shellcheck.sh ci: enable shellcheck on whole .gitlab-ci 2023-05-25 16:06:53 +02:00
run-yamllint.sh ci: Crank up the yamllint line length limit. 2023-04-20 02:22:41 +00:00
setup-test-env.sh ci: enable shellcheck on whole .gitlab-ci 2023-05-25 16:06:53 +02:00
test-source-dep.yml ci: drop rule for non-existent src/include/ 2023-08-02 18:20:46 +00:00
x11-skips.txt ci/piglit: Add some common piglit skips for Mesa CI's testing of glx. 2023-01-24 00:13:02 +00:00
x86_64-w64-mingw32 ci: move from pkg-config to pkgconf 2023-05-25 16:06:49 +02:00